UNC Hopes To Regain Stride Versus ECU


The North Carolina men’s basketball team, 5-2 on the season, looks to recover from a 60-55 loss to Iowa when the Tar Heels welcome a 4-4 East Carolina squad to the Smith Center Sunday for a 3 p.m. tipoff. It will be a homecoming of sorts for fifth-year ECU head coach , who played at UNC from 1985-1989 and is second in Carolina history in career three-point accuracy. (Chapelboro.com)
